What affects the price

The final price for your flooring project depends on a few moving parts. First, the material itself plays a huge role; natural hardwood or premium stone will cost more than laminate or vinyl. You also have to consider the condition of your subfloor. If the installers need to pull up old carpet, level out uneven surfaces, or fix water damage before laying the new product, that adds time and labor. What is the best flooring for the money in Port St. Lucie?

For Port St. Lucie residents seeking value, luxury vinyl plank (LVP) and porcelain tile are often excellent choices. LVP offers great water resistance and durability against Florida's climate, while porcelain tile is exceptionally long-lasting and water-impervious. What is the 1-3 rule for flooring?

The 1-3 rule in flooring typically refers to the recommended expansion gap for floating floors, such as laminate or vinyl plank. It suggests a minimum gap of about 1/4 to 3/8 inch around the perimeter of the room. This space is crucial to accommodate the natural expansion and contraction of materials due to temperature and humidity fluctuations common in the Florida heat.

Which is better, vinyl plank or laminate?

Luxury vinyl plank (LVP) is generally a better choice for Port St. Lucie homes due to its superior water resistance, making it ideal for kitchens, bathrooms, and areas prone to moisture. Laminate can be a more affordable option but is less forgiving with spills. Pros can detail which is best suited for your specific rooms.
